Powered Paragliding Olympics
World Air Games 2009 Completes
The U.S. Paramotor Team has a respectable result for their first-ever
entry | Original Press Release
The pylons are packed, scores tabulated and pilots back in their respective
countries. It was an emotionally charged contest that provided the drama one
would expect when pilots put their best efforts forward. It was an
incredible blast, an enormous undertaking, stressful and rewarding. The July
Issue of UltraFlight magazine will have coverage and pictures.
Congrats to all three pilots, Jeff Goin, Chad Bastian and Stan Kasica
just returned from their 10-day Italian mission to represent our country.
David Rogers and his wife Carmen gave much-appreciated help as crew members.
This was a highlight of the pilots experience in paramotoring. Hopefully
others will choose to represent the U.S. and let shine some of the talent we
have to offer.
Thanks to those who contributed. We were able to offset their travel
expenses by just over $600. It means a lot to the pilots.
